How to Select Subjects for Creative Photography
When you consider what subjects you want to photograph, think about the photographic medium and its uses. The camera can be used as a scientific instrument, for objective exploration or to record and document the world. Recording the multitude of subjects in the natural world and their potential and possibilities can bring new understanding of the world humanity shares with the rest of creation.

Photograph nature subjects. Investigate and record zoological subjects. The world of animals and their behavior is an endless source of subject matter. Botanical subjects reveal plants' protective mechanisms against the elements, botanical propagation and the pure structural beauty of plants and seeds.
